The Role
Reporting to the Director, Global Drug Product Automation, the Sr. Engineer II, Drug Product will serve as a technical leader responsible for defining, governing, and advancing the automation and control system architecture supporting Drug Product Filling, Packaging, Visual Inspection, and related digital systems. The Principal Automation Engineer will provide technical leadership throughout the automation system lifecycle, including design, development, integration, startup, qualification, operational support, and continuous improvement. This individual will establish engineering standards and reusable design approaches, enable interoperability between equipment and digital platforms, and provide subject matter expertise for complex technical decisions, capital projects, system upgrades, and regulatory activities. Here’s What You’ll Do: Serve as a senior technical authority for Drug Product automation systems supporting Filling, Packaging, Visual Inspection, and associated manufacturing equipment. Define, develop, and evolve automation architecture and engineering standards for Drug Product equipment and digital systems, ensuring solutions are scalable, maintainable, modular, and aligned with current and future manufacturing requirements. Establish and govern automation standards for equipment state models, data structures, sequencing strategies, equipment modules, parameter frameworks, alarm management, and system integration patterns. Develop reusable and testable automation designs based on industry-recognized principles and standards, including ISA-88 and ISA-95. Provide technical governance and leadership for capital projects, equipment implementations, system upgrades, and vendor-developed automation solutions from concept and design through startup and qualification. Lead and participate in automation design reviews, including system architecture reviews, software design reviews, Factory Acceptance Testing, Site Acceptance Testing, HAZOPs, model reviews, and other engineering and safety assessments. Develop and maintain automation software, hardware, functional, and system architecture specifications to ensure designs meet manufacturing, quality, engineering, cybersecurity, and lifecycle requirements. Act as a system owner for GxP manufacturing systems, including Rockwell and Siemens PLC platforms, SCADA systems including AVEVA Wonderware, historians, equipment control systems, and associated automation engineering infrastructure. Define integration strategies that enable reliable communication and interoperability between equipment control systems, SCADA, MES, historians, serialization systems, data platforms, and enterprise applications. Establish requirements and standards for contextualized equipment data, OEE structures, alarm and event architectures, equipment data models, and system-to-system integration pathways. Partner with Manufacturing, MS&T, Engineering, Quality, IT Infrastructure, Digital, and automation vendors to ensure consistent implementation of automation strategies and standards. Provide technical leadership and mentorship to automation engineers across projects and manufacturing sites, driving harmonization of automation philosophies, design practices, and engineering execution. Support site automation teams with complex troubleshooting, root cause investigations, system performance issues, and implementation of sustainable corrective and preventive solutions. Ensure appropriate change control, configuration management, system lifecycle, and validation practices are incorporated into automation-related changes in accordance with GMP requirements. Serve as an automation subject matter expert during regulatory audits and inspections, providing technical support related to control system design, automation architecture, system lifecycle management, and data integrity.
